It was very surprising, and seemingly very much out of line for The Progressive , to see the article by Amy Yee in your June issue ("A Friend Falls in Afghanistan"). The article serves as a paean to the Human Terrain System, a counterinsurgency program that already has one known murder to its name, as Yee herself alluded to. It embeds social scientists to help refine targeting. Debates have been raging about this for about two, almost three, years now.
